Warning Signs You Need Portable Pump Water Extraction

Don’t ignore the warning signs – they can cost you big time in the long run.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Act fast.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

You notice a musty smell in your home that won’t go away, no matter how many air fresheners you use. This is a sign of excess moisture and potential mold growth. Don’t ignore it.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Your flooring is warped or buckled, and it’s not just due to wear and tear. This could be a sign of water damage, which can lead to costly repairs down the line. Act fast.

Water Stains on Your Walls

You notice water stains on your walls, and they’re not just minor discolorations. This could be a sign of a more serious issue, such as a burst pipe or a roof leak. Take action.

Unexplained Mold Growth

You notice mold growing in areas where it shouldn’t be, such as on your walls, ceiling, or furniture. This is a sign of excess moisture and can lead to serious health issues. Address it now.

Increased Humidity in Your Home

You notice your home is unusually humid, and it’s not just due to the weather outside. This could be a sign of a more serious issue, such as a leaky pipe or a faulty HVAC system. Check it out.

Unusual Sounds Coming from Your Pipes

You hear unusual sounds coming from your pipes, such as gurgling, bubbling, or hissing. This could be a sign of a leak or a blockage in your plumbing system. Don’t ignore it.

Portable Pump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Pro

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ak (less than 1 gallon per minute) Yes No You can handle it yourself without calling a pro.
Large leak (over 10 gallons per minute) No Yes It’s too much for you to handle, and it could cause significant damage.
Water damage in a small area (less than 100 square feet) Yes No You can handle it yourself, but be sure to act fast.
Water damage in a large area (over 1000 square feet) No Yes It’s too much for you to handle, and it could cause significant damage.
Water damage with mold growth No Yes It’s a serious health issue, and you need a pro to handle it.
Water damage with electrical hazards No Yes It’s a safety issue, and you need a pro to handle it.

Portable Pump Water Extraction Cost in Franklin, ID

Prices for Portable Pump Water Extraction v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Franklin, ID. These are estimates, not guarantees. Get an accurate quote today.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ions.
More Water Removal $100 – $1,000 Size of more affected area, local conditions.
Dehumidification and Drying $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, local conditions.
Mold Remediation $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of mold growth, size of affected area.
Electrical System Repair $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, local conditions.
